[HTML][HTML] Nerve growth factor-induced neuronal differentiation requires generation of Rac1-regulated reactive oxygen species

K Suzukawa, K Miura, J Mitsushita, J Resau… - Journal of Biological …, 2000 - ASBMB
Nerve growth factor (NGF) stimulation of pheochromocytoma PC12 cells transiently
increased the intracellular concentration of reactive oxygen species (ROS). This increase
was blocked by the chemical antioxidant N-acetylcysteine and a flavoprotein inhibitor,
diphenylene iodonium. NGF responses of PC12 cells, including neurite outgrowth, tyrosine
phosphorylation, and AP-1 activation, was inhibited when ROS production was prevented
